Detailed Engineering Specifications

A high-performance industrial component, this Titanium Grade 5 stock sheet measures 0.923 inches in thickness, 15 inches in length, and 27 inches in width. Fabricated from Ti-6Al-4V alloy, it boasts an ultimate tensile strength exceeding 130,000 psi and a yield strength of over 120,000 psi, while maintaining a density approximately 40% that of steel. This combination makes it ideal for aerospace, marine, and structural bracing where weight reduction and long-term durability under harsh environmental conditions are essential.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ard steel cutting tools without proper adjustments.Employ carbide or high-speed steel tooling with increased clearance and slower speeds when cutting or machining.
Inadequate shielding during welding.Always weld Titanium Grade 5 in a fully inert atmosphere (argon) to prevent embrittlement from oxygen and nitrogen contamination.
